The "GTA 5 PPSSPP 24MB" file is a fake/scam . Grand Theft Auto V was never officially released for the PlayStation Portable (PSP) or the PPSSPP emulator. Why This Review Is Misleading Impossible Size : The actual GTA 5 is approximately 60GB to 100GB . Compressing it to 24MB would require losing nearly 99.9% of the game's data, making it unplayable. Hardware Limits : The PSP (and thus the PPSSPP emulator) cannot run the engine or graphics required for GTA 5. False Claims : Videos and reviews claiming it works often use edited footage , gameplay of other GTA titles (like GTA: Liberty City Stories ) with mods, or cloud gaming streams disguised as local emulation. Risks of Downloading Files marketed this way are typically: Malware or Viruses : Designed to infect your device once you extract them. Corrupt Archives : Empty files or folders that contain nothing but a question mark or error when opened. Phishing Scams : Sites that ask for personal info or money for "access" to the file. If you want to play GTA 5 on a mobile device, the only legitimate method is through cloud gaming services (like Xbox Cloud Gaming) where the game runs on a remote server.

This report examines the viral " GTA 5 PPSSPP 24MB " files commonly found on YouTube and mobile gaming sites. It clarifies the technical reality behind these downloads and identifies common security risks. Executive Summary The "GTA 5 PPSSPP 24MB" file is not a functional version of Grand Theft Auto V. Technically, GTA 5 was never released for the PlayStation Portable (PSP) and cannot be natively emulated on the PPSSPP emulator. These highly compressed files are typically either "reskinned" versions of older games (like GTA: Liberty City Stories ) or malicious software. Technical Analysis: The Compressed File Myth The primary claim of these downloads is that a 100GB+ PC/Console game has been compressed into a 24MB ISO file for mobile use. Compression Limits: High-end games use assets (textures, audio, 3D models) that cannot be compressed to 0.02% of their original size while remaining functional. Emulation Compatibility: PPSSPP emulator is designed for PSP hardware. Since Rockstar Games never developed GTA 5 for the PSP, there is no "real" ISO file for the emulator to run. Common Content: Most "24MB" files are actually: Modded ISOs: GTA: Vice City Stories Liberty City Stories with modified textures and menus to look like GTA 5. Broken Files: Archives that fail to extract or result in a black screen. Clickbait: Videos used to drive traffic to ad-heavy websites. Safety and Security Risks Downloading these "highly compressed" files from unofficial sources poses significant risks: Malware & Adware: Many download links lead to sites that force users to enable browser notifications or download suspicious ".apk" files to "unlock" the game. Data Collection: Unofficial sites often collect user data through excessive permission requests during the "verification" process. System Integrity: Extracting unknown compressed files can lead to the installation of trojans or hidden scripts on mobile devices.
